Each group must be assigned a group type. Group types are categories that you define to help organize the
groups that you create. You use the Configuration dialog box to create group types.
NOTE All operations on a group are based on the current members of the group. You cannot go back in time
and run operations based on the group members at that point in the past.

Create a Group Type
As part of the groups creation process, you must select a group type from a list of predefined types.
By creating a group type, you create a new category in the groups inventory. Group types help you organize
the groups that you create.
vCenter Operations Manager provides a set of pre-defined group types for you to use. The available types are:
Location, Environment, Department, Function, Service Level Objective, and Security Zone.
Procedure
1 Click the Configuration link at the upper right of the vCenter Operations Manager interface.
2 In the Configuration dialog box, click Manage Group Types.
3 Click the Add Group Type icon .
4 Enter a name for the group type and click OK.
The new group type appears in the list.
5 Click Done to close the Configuration dialog box.
A new object named after the group type appears in the groups inventory tree.
Edit a Group Type
Edit a group type to change its name.
A group type is a named category used to help organize custom groups of objects that you create. You can edit
group types that you or other users create, and you can edit group types that are currently assigned to groups.
You cannot edit group types created by vCenter Operations Manager adapters. These group types are: VCM
Machine Groups (created by the VCM adapter), Application (created by the Infrastructure Navigator adapter,
and Folder (created by the vCenter adapter).
